Job Overview
Independently performs stormwater and floodplain management assignments for Primera’s Transportation, Buildings, and Utilities divisions. On a task basis, the engineer is responsible for preparation and completion of stormwater engineering designs that meet project needs, including hydrologic and hydraulic calculations, Phase I & II storm water design, storm sewer and detention modeling, floodplain delineations, grading, and erosion and sediment control plans.

Responsibilities- Overall project coordination (internal and external).
- Completing IDOT location drainage studies and hydraulic reports for bridges and culverts.
- Design stormwater management facilities for site development projects and conducting floodplain studies, BMPs and erosion control.
- Obtaining associated local, state, and federal permitting for private and public projects.
- Assisting in preparation of plans, specifications, cost estimates, supporting documents, and permit applications, and performing field investigations.
- Maintaining project documentation, including calculations, project filing, etc.
- Interfacing with vendors and clients.
- Bachelor’s or master’s degree in civil engineering with five years of experience emphasizing stormwater management design and analysis.
- Licensed professional engineer with CFM and/or CPESC – highly preferred or able to obtain in the future.
- Familiarity with agency permitting including City of Chicago, MWRD, DuPage County, IDNR‑OWR, FEMA and USACE, and knowledge of codes and standards (IDOT, Tollway, ACOE, FHWA, etc.).
- Design experience in completing hydrologic and hydraulic calculations for small and large watersheds, Phase I & II storm water design, storm sewer and detention modeling, grading, and erosion and sediment control plans.
- Proficiency in hydrologic and hydraulic modeling software such as HEC‑HMS, TR‑20, HEC‑RAS and XPSWMM.
- Proficient in Microsoft Office, Micro Station and/or AutoCAD. Experience with Geopak, Civil3D, or GIS is a plus. Completion of INDOT SWQCP’s is a plus.
